Why Choose a Mini-Split Heat Pump for Your Oakland City Home?

Mini-split heat pumps offer several advantages over conventional heating systems, making them an excellent option for many homeowners.

High energy efficiency
Mini-split systems use significantly less electricity than traditional furnaces or baseboard heaters. Equipped with inverter technology, these systems adjust output in real time based on indoor temperature needs, avoiding energy waste and keeping utility bills lower.

Flexible installation options
Unlike ducted systems, mini-split heat pumps require only a small wall opening to connect the indoor and outdoor units. This makes them ideal for:

  • Homes without existing ductwork
  • Older properties or additions
  • Targeted upgrades to specific rooms or areas

Zoned heating and cooling
Each indoor unit operates independently, allowing you to create customized comfort zones throughout your home. This means you can heat only the rooms you’re using, improving comfort while reducing unnecessary energy consumption.

Improved comfort and quieter operation
Mini-split systems provide consistent temperatures without the hot-and-cold swings common in traditional systems. They also operate quietly, with indoor units producing minimal noise during operation.

Key Factors to Consider Before Installing a Mini-Split Heat Pump

Choosing the right mini-split heat pump requires careful consideration of several important factors to ensure optimal performance and efficiency.

System size and capacity

Mini-split heat pumps are available in various sizes to match different room dimensions and heating demands. Proper sizing is essential:

  • An oversized unit may short-cycle and wear out prematurely
  • An undersized unit may struggle to maintain comfort

A professional assessment ensures the system is correctly matched to your space.

Energy efficiency ratings

Efficiency ratings such as SEER (Seasonal Energy Efficiency Ratio) and HSPF (Heating Seasonal Performance Factor) provide insight into a system’s performance. Higher ratings indicate better efficiency, lower energy use, and reduced operating costs over time.

Design and aesthetics

Mini-split systems are available in multiple styles, colors, and mounting options. Indoor units can be wall-mounted, ceiling-mounted, or recessed, allowing them to blend seamlessly with your home’s interior design.

Budget and installation costs

While mini-split heat pumps may have a higher upfront cost than some traditional systems, their long-term energy savings often offset the initial investment. Factoring in professional installation costs from the start helps avoid unexpected expenses later.

Mini-Split Heat Pump Maintenance and Ongoing Care

Routine maintenance is essential to keep your mini-split heat pump running efficiently and reliably.

Regular filter cleaning or replacement
Clean filters maintain proper airflow and improve indoor air quality. Filters should be checked regularly and cleaned or replaced as needed.

Coil and component inspections
Evaporator and condenser coils should remain clean to support efficient heat transfer. Periodic inspections help identify buildup or wear early.
